POE :: ±¸¼º ¿ä¼Ò :: IRC :: Ç÷¯±×ÀÎ :: CPAN :: Á¤º¸

POCO :: CPAN ¸ðµâ, ¹èÆ÷ ¹× ÀÛ¼ºÀÚ¿¡ ´ëÇÑ Á¤º¸ ¾×¼¼½º¸¦À§ÇÑ IRC Ç÷¯±×ÀÎ
Áö±Ý ´Ù¿î·Îµå

POE :: ±¸¼º ¿ä¼Ò :: IRC :: Ç÷¯±×ÀÎ :: CPAN :: Á¤º¸ ¼øÀ§ ¹× ¿ä¾à

±¤°í

  • Rating:
  • ƯÇã:
  • Perl Artistic License
  • °¡°Ý:
  • FREE
  • °Ô½ÃÀÚ À̸§:
  • Zoffix Znet
  • °Ô½ÃÀÚ À¥»çÀÌÆ®:
  • http://search.cpan.org/~zoffix/

POE :: ±¸¼º ¿ä¼Ò :: IRC :: Ç÷¯±×ÀÎ :: CPAN :: Á¤º¸ ű×


POE :: ±¸¼º ¿ä¼Ò :: IRC :: Ç÷¯±×ÀÎ :: CPAN :: Á¤º¸ ¼³¸í

POCO :: CPAN ¸ðµâ, ¹èÆ÷ ¹× ÀÛ¼ºÀÚ¿¡ ´ëÇÑ Á¤º¸ ¾×¼¼½º¸¦À§ÇÑ IRC Ç÷¯±×ÀÎ PoE :: Component :: IRC :: Plugin :: CPAN :: INFO´Â POE :: COMPONENT :: IRC Ç÷¯±×ÀÎÀ» »ç¿ëÇÏ´Â POE :: COMPONENT :: IRC :: PLUGINÀ» »ç¿ëÇÏ¿© ¸ðµâÀÇ ½¬¿î addonÀ»À§ÇÑ Ç÷¯±×ÀÎ. ÀÌ ¸ðµâÀº CPAN ÀÛ¼ºÀÚ (¿¹ : Àüü À̸§ ¹× À̸ÞÀÏ ÁÖ¼Ò), ¸ðµâ (¿¹ : ¹öÀü ¹× ¼³¸í) ¹× ¹èÆ÷ÆÇ¿¡ ´ëÇÑ ÀÎÅÍÆäÀ̽º¸¦ Á¦°øÇÕ´Ï´Ù (¿¹ : ¹èÆ÷ÆÇ ¹× ¹èÆ÷ÀÇ ÀúÀÚ°¡ Æ÷ÇԵǾî ÀÖÀ½) .Snopsis´Â ¾ö°ÝÇÕ´Ï´Ù. °æ°í¸¦ »ç¿ëÇϽʽÿÀ. POE QW (±¸¼º ¿ä¼Ò :: IRC ±¸¼º ¿ä¼Ò :: IRC :: Plugin :: cpan :: info); my @channels = ( '#zofbot'); $ IRC = POE :: ±¸¼º ¿ä¼Ò :: IRC-> SPAWN (Nick => 'CPANInfoBot', Server => 'IRC.Freenode.net', Æ÷Æ® => 6667, rcname => 'CPAN ¸ðµâ Á¤º¸ º¿') ¶Ç´Â "Oh NOES :( $!"; POE :: SESSION-> CREATE (package_states => ,]; $ poe_kernel-> run (); sub _start {$ IRC -> ¼öÈ®·® (µî·Ï => '¸ðµÎ'). ¿ì¸®ÀÇ Ç÷¯±×ÀÎ $ irc-> plugin_add ( 'cpaninfo'=> poe :: Component :: IRC :: plugin :: cpan :: info-> new); $ irc -> ¼öÈ®·® (connect => {}); Undef;} ÇÏÀ§ IRC_001 {My ($ kernel, $ sender) = @_ ; $ kernel-> post ($ sender => join => $ _) @channels; Undef;} ¿ä±¸ »çÇ× : ¡¤ Perl.


POE :: ±¸¼º ¿ä¼Ò :: IRC :: Ç÷¯±×ÀÎ :: CPAN :: Á¤º¸ °ü·Ã ¼ÒÇÁÆ®¿þ¾î